🍎 The Role of Fruits and Vegetables in Nutrition

Fruits and vegetables are packed with essential nutrients, including v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ants. A diet rich in these foods can help reduce the risk of chronic diseases, such as heart disease, diabetes, and certain types of cancer. The American Heart Association recommends eating at least five servings of fruits and vegetables per day. Some of the most nutritious fruits and vegetables include Berries, Leafy Greens, and Cruciferous Vegetables. However, it's also important to consider the Environmental Impact of our food choices, including the production and transportation of fruits and vegetables. By choosing Seasonal Produce, we can reduce our carbon footprint and support local farmers.

🥛 The Impact of Dairy on Human Health

Dairy products, such as milk, cheese, and yogurt, are rich in protein, calcium, and other essential nutrients. However, some people may be lactose intolerant or prefer a Plant-Based Diet. The Dairy Council provides information on the benefits of dairy consumption, while the Vegan Society offers guidance on plant-based alternatives. It's essential to consider the Nutritional Value of dairy products and how they fit into our overall diet. For example, Greek Yogurt is high in protein and can be a great addition to a healthy breakfast. On the other hand, Cheese can be high in saturated fat and should be consumed in moderation.

🍴 Understanding the Concept of Mindful Eating

Mindful eating is the practice of paying attention to our hunger and fullness cues, savoring our food, and eating slowly. This approach can help reduce stress, improve digestion, and support weight management. The Mindful Eating Institute offers tips and resources on how to cultivate a mindful eating practice. By being more mindful of our eating habits, we can develop a healthier relationship with food and our bodies. For instance, Intuitive Eating encourages us to listen to our internal hunger and fullness cues, rather than following strict diet rules. Additionally, Eating Disorders can have serious health consequences, and seeking help from a Registered Dietitian or mental health professional is essential.

📊 Debunking Nutrition Myths and Misconceptions

Debunking nutrition myths and misconceptions is essential for making informed decisions about our diets. The Quackwatch website provides a critical look at nutrition claims and pseudoscience. By being aware of common myths and misconceptions, we can avoid fad diets, unnecessary supplements, and other unhealthy practices. For instance, Low-Carb Diets have been shown to be effective for weight loss, but they may not be suitable for everyone. Additionally, Detox Diets are often based on pseudoscience and can be harmful to our health. By seeking out credible sources of nutrition information, such as the National Institutes of Health, we can make informed decisions about our diets and promote overall health.
